The global long chain dibasic acids market is expected to grow at a CAGR of 4.5% during the forecast period, to reach USD 1.2 billion by 2030. The growth of this market is driven by the increasing demand for nylon and other polyamide, powder coatings, lubricants, adhesives and pharmaceuticals in various end-use industries such as automotive, construction and packaging. The global long chain dibasic acids market has been segmented on the basis of type (DC11, DC12, DC13 and DC14), application (nylon & other polyamide; powder coatings; lubricants; adhesives; pharmaceuticals) and region (North America; Latin America; Europe; Asia Pacific & Middle East & Africa). The North American region dominates the global long chain dibasic acids market with a share of over 40%. This can be attributed to the presence of major players in this region such as BASF SE which manufactures products like adiponitrile which are used in nylon production.
